drawing machine with annealer

A drawing machine with annealer is a sophisticated industrial equipment designed to process metal wires and rods through controlled drawing and thermal treatment processes. This advanced drawing machine with annealer combines two essential operations in a single integrated system, significantly improving production efficiency and material quality. The primary function of a drawing machine with annealer involves reducing wire diameter through progressive drawing dies while simultaneously applying controlled heat treatment. The drawing machine with annealer operates by pulling metal stock through decreasing die openings, creating thinner, stronger material with improved mechanical properties. The annealing component heats the drawn wire to specific temperatures, then cools it in a controlled manner to relieve internal stresses and enhance ductility. Technologically, this drawing machine with annealer features precision die assemblies, variable speed controls, and automated temperature management systems. Advanced sensors monitor wire tension, diameter, and thermal parameters in real-time, ensuring consistent quality throughout production. The integration of drawing and annealing capabilities reduces production time and minimizes material handling between processes. Applications for a drawing machine with annealer span multiple industries. Manufacturers use this equipment for producing copper wires, steel rods, aluminum conductors, and specialty alloys. The drawing machine with annealer serves automotive, electrical, telecommunications, and construction sectors. Its versatility makes it essential for facilities producing everything from fine jewelry wire to heavy-duty industrial cables, delivering reliable performance across diverse material specifications and production volumes.
